python能使用中文变量么
时间: 2023-02-23 16:29:28 浏览: 69
是的,在 Python 中可以使用中文变量名。但是请注意,它们必须遵循 Python 的命名规则,即只能包含字母、数字和下划线,不能以数字开头。
你可以使用中文字符作为变量名,例如:
```
中文变量 = "这是一个中文变量"
print(中文变量)
```
输出结果:
```
这是一个中文变量
```
请注意,在使用中文变量名时,编码问题可能会出现,因此最好使用 UTF-8 编码。
相关问题
Python中文变量 ascii
Python中的变量名可以包含字母、数字和下划线,但必须以字母或下划线开头。变量名是区分大小写的,因此ASCII码大写字母和小写字母是不同的变量名。中文字符不能直接作为变量名,因为Python默认使用ASCII编码。如果需要使用中文变量名,可以使用Unicode编码,例如:
```python
# -*- coding: utf-8 -*-
中文变量 = "Hello World"
print(中文变量)
```
在这个例子中,我们在文件的第一行使用`# -*- coding: utf-8 -*-`指定了编码方式为UTF-8,然后使用Unicode编码的中文字符作为变量名。
python将变量转化为中文
在 Python 中,将变量转化为中文需要使用中文编码,例如 UTF-8。可以通过在代码文件开头添加以下代码来指定编码:
```python
# -*- coding: utf-8 -*-
```
然后,可以使用中文字符串来定义变量,例如:
```python
名字 = "张三"
年龄 = 18
```
这样就定义了一个名字为“张三”,年龄为18的变量。请注意,虽然变量名可以使用中文,但是最好还是使用英文或数字来命名变量,以避免出现不必要的问题。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)